Mineral Oil Skin Protection Barrier

This refined petroleum byproduct is prized for its inert nature, meaning it does not react with other substances, and for its exceptional ability to create a moisture barrier. Additionally, it serves as an excellent solvent for fragrances and other active ingredients, ensuring a smooth, homogeneous texture in products like baby oil and makeup removers.

Applications in Cosmetics and Personal Care In the world of cosmetics and personal care, mineral oil is a workhorse ingredient valued for its emollient properties.

It is frequently found in lotions, creams, and ointments, where it helps to soften and smooth the skin by reducing moisture loss. It is also found in kitchen appliances, such as stand mixers and blenders, where it is used as a food-safe lubricant for gears and seals.
